New Partnership Revealed for SEGA and Samsung

New distribution partnership between SEGA and Samsung will allow gamers to pick up popular titles such as Sonic the Hedgehog 4 and Super Monkey Ball 2 on Game Hub.

SEGA and Samsung Electronics have announced the availability of SEGA games on Samsung Apps and its premium mobile game service, Game Hub. Sonic CD, Sonic The Hedgehog 4 Episode I and II, and Chu Chu Rocket! are available for purchase through Game Hub. Other SEGA titles such as Virtua Tennis Challenge and Super Monkey Ball 2: Sakura Edition will follow.

“Whether it’s collecting rings with Sonic or winning a close match in Virtua Tennis, our titles are known for great gameplay and rich visuals,” said Chris Olson, vice president of digital business at SEGA. “So we are very excited about bringing these experiences to a whole new audience through Samsung’s Game Hub.” Sonic The Hedgehog 4 Episode II will be available for free on the following devices for a limited time: GALAXY Note 10.1, GALAXY Tab 2 10.1, GALAXY Tab 2 7.0.

In Sonic The Hedgehog 4 Episode II, Sonic is joined by his old friend, Tails, as they battle against Dr. Eggman and Metal Sonic. Episode II features an all new engine, updated physics, and superb visuals. A special edition of Virtua Tennis Challenge will also be available free of charge for a limited time to owners of Samsung’s new GALAXY S III smartphone. This complete version of Virtua Tennis runs at an impressive 60 frames per second and takes full advantage of the unique features of the GALAXY S III including multiplayer functionality through Wi-Fi Direct and amazing graphics on its HD Super AMOLED screen.
